区块链钱包私钥生成方式:全面解析与最佳实践

                            发布时间:2025-03-18 16:30:54

                            在区块链技术的蓬勃发展中,钱包的私钥生成和管理成为了一项关键的安全措施。私钥不仅是访问区块链资产的唯一方式,同时也是确保资产安全的基石。本文将全面解析区块链钱包的私钥生成方式,并提供最佳实践,以帮助用户更好地保护自己的资产。

                            什么是区块链钱包及其私钥的基本概念

                            要理解区块链钱包的私钥生成方式,我们首先需要了解区块链钱包的基本概念。区块链钱包是用来存储和管理数字货币(例如比特币、以太坊等)的工具。钱包并不实际存储数字货币,而是通过私钥和公钥的组合来管理用户在区块链上的资产。

                            私钥是一个秘密的字符串,只有拥有该私钥的用户才能访问与其对应的公钥相关联的资产。公钥可以被公开,用于接收资金,而私钥则必须保持私密,因为任何人获取私钥都能够控制钱包中的所有资产。

                            区块链钱包私钥的生成方式

                            私钥的生成是一个非常重要的过程,主要目的在于确保安全性。以下是几种常见的私钥生成方式:

                            1. 随机数生成法

                            最常见的私钥生成方式是通过加密随机数生成器(CSPRNG)来生成随机数。这个过程确保生成的私钥是随机和不可预测的,减少了被攻击的风险。一般来说,生成的私钥长度是256位,符合比特币和许多其他加密货币的要求。

                            2. 助记词生成法

                            助记词(或种子短语)生成法是另一种流行的私钥生成方式。这种方式不仅可以生成私钥,还能生成一系列的公钥。用户通常会获得一系列易于记忆的单词,并可用于恢复钱包。助记词的优点在于,它们便于用户记忆和重建钱包,尤其是在设备丢失或损坏情况下。

                            3. 密码衍生法

                            用户自己设定一个密码,通过一定的算法(如PBKDF2、bcrypt或scrypt)派生出私钥。这种方法增加了生成过程的复杂性,使得攻击者更难以从简单的密码中逆推出私钥。但是,这种方式要求用户必须记住密码,并且需要采取措施确保密码的强度和安全性。

                            如何安全存储私钥

                            私钥一旦生成,如何安全存储也是至关重要的。下面是一些常见的存储方式:

                            1. 硬件钱包

                            硬件钱包是一种专用设备,旨在安全存储私钥。由于硬件钱包在物理设备上存储私钥,且与互联网隔离,因此相对较为安全。许多硬件钱包都配备了增强的安全措施,例如PIN码、指纹识别等,以保护用户的资产。

                            2. 冷存储

                            冷存储是指将私钥保存在离线的环境中。这可以是简单的USB驱动器,或是在纸上记录下来的方式。无论哪种方式,只要不连接互联网,便可降低黑客攻击的可能性。

                            3. 加密软件

                            用户可以选择使用加密软件,以加密私钥并安全存储在计算机或云存储中。此方法可能结合多重身份验证和强加密算法,确保即便数据被盗,也无法轻易解密访问。

                            常见问题解答

                            如果我丢失了私钥,我的资产会如何?

                            私钥是访问区块链资产的唯一方式。如果用户丢失了私钥,并且没有备份,则无法再访问或恢复资产。这就像失去了银行账户的密码一样,始终无权访问账户内的资金。因此,妥善备份私钥,尤其是助记词是至关重要的。

                            私钥被窃取时应该怎么做?

                            如果用户怀疑私钥已经被窃取,建议立即将资产转移到一个新的钱包。用户应创建一个新的地址并生成新的私钥,然后将所有资产转移至新的地址。同时,不应再使用原来的钱包,建议立即删除与之相关的软件或应用。

                            使用不同的钱包应用是否安全?

                            使用不同的钱包应用是可行的,但需要注意选择信誉良好的应用程序。一些开源钱包应用会更加透明,以便用户检查其安全性。此外,即使是使用不同的钱包,也必须对每个钱包的私钥进行妥善管理,确保安全性。

                            总之,区块链钱包的私钥生成方式及其管理方案是数字货币安全的核心。无论是随机数生成法、助记词,还是密码生成法,都需要在安全性上加以重视,同时确保妥善存储和管理,以保护自己的资产不受损失。希望本篇文章能为你提供有效的指导,并帮助你在日常使用中更加安全地管理你的区块链资产。

                            分享 :
                                author

                                tpwallet

                                T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                                                  相关新闻

                                                  比特币钱包子地址详解:
                                                  2025-02-01
                                                  比特币钱包子地址详解:

                                                  什么是比特币钱包子地址? 比特币钱包是一种用于存储和管理比特币的工具,其中的“子地址”是钱包地址的一种扩...

                                                  Web3世界:开辟万亿市值的
                                                  2023-12-02
                                                  Web3世界:开辟万亿市值的

                                                  1. 什么是Web3世界? Web3世界是一个基于区块链技术的去中心化数字经济生态系统。它不仅是对传统互联网的延伸和升级...

                                                  周星驰入web3-改变电影产业
                                                  2024-05-12
                                                  周星驰入web3-改变电影产业

                                                  大纲:1. 简介周星驰和他的电影事业2. 介绍web3技术及其潜力3. 周星驰与web3的结合,为电影产业带来的变革 a. 基于区块...

                                                  web3钱包里的接收是什么意
                                                  2023-11-05
                                                  web3钱包里的接收是什么意

                                                  Web3钱包中的接收功能 Web3钱包是一种数字货币钱包,它能够与区块链网络进行交互,并且提供了许多功能来管理和使...